The Importance of Road Markings Near Me

Road markings play a crucial role in guiding and managing traffic flow on roads, streets, and highways. Whether you are a driver, cyclist, or pedestrian, road markings near you serve as essential visual cues that help you navigate safely and efficiently.

Enhancing Safety

Clear and well-maintained road markings near your location are vital for ensuring road safety. They indicate lane divisions, pedestrian crossings, stop lines, and other important information that helps prevent accidents and confusion among road users.

Improving Traffic Efficiency

Properly designed road markings can enhance traffic flow by guiding vehicles into the correct lanes, indicating areas where parking is allowed or prohibited, and highlighting potential hazards on the road. This improves overall traffic efficiency and reduces congestion near your area.

Supporting Pedestrians and Cyclists

Road markings near pedestrian crossings, cycle lanes, and shared paths are crucial for the safety of vulnerable road users. Clearly marked crossings help pedestrians navigate busy roads safely, while designated cycle lanes encourage cycling as a sustainable mode of transport.

Maintenance and Visibility

Regular maintenance of road markings near your vicinity is essential to ensure their visibility and effectiveness. Faded or worn-out markings can lead to confusion and potential hazards for road users. By investing in quality materials and proper maintenance practices, local authorities can ensure that road markings remain clear and visible.

Eight Essential Tips for Navigating Road Markings in Your Area

  1. Always follow road markings to stay in the correct lane.
  2. Pay attention to pedestrian crossings marked on the road.
  3. Give way to vehicles when road markings indicate so.
  4. Do not park or stop on yellow lines or other restricted areas marked on the road.
  5. Look out for cycle lanes and give cyclists space as indicated by road markings.
  6. Follow speed limit signs painted on the road surface.
  7. Be cautious of zigzag lines near schools, which indicate no stopping or overtaking.
  8. Take note of any temporary road markings for construction or events.

Be cautious of zigzag lines near schools, which indicate no stopping or overtaking.

When driving near schools, it is essential to be cautious of zigzag lines on the road. These markings indicate no stopping or overtaking and are put in place to ensure the safety of children and pedestrians in the vicinity. By obeying these zigzag lines, drivers can help create a safe environment for students entering or leaving school premises. It is crucial to respect these road markings near schools to prevent accidents and promote road safety for everyone in the area.
